Boost.Process はどこですか?
はじめに:
Boost.Process をクロスに組み込む試み-platform C プロジェクトは Boost.org に存在しないため、混乱を招く可能性があります。この記事では状況を説明し、代替ソリューションを提供します。
回答:
最初の印象に反して、Boost.Process は現在、公式の Boost ライブラリです。これは 2016 年 11 月に組み込まれることが承認され、2017 年 4 月に Boost 1.64 の一部としてリリースされました。そのドキュメントは http://www.boost.org/doc/libs/1_64_0/doc/html/process.html で入手できます。
背景:
Julio M. Merino Vidal によって開発されたオリジナルの Boost.Process ライブラリは非公式の貢献でした。クロスプラットフォーム機能を提供していましたが、公式のステータスやドキュメントが不足していたため、見つけて使用することが困難でした。
その他のオプション:
Boost.Process が公式ライブラリになる前は、いくつかの古いバージョンと代替バージョンが利用可能でした:
結論:
公式 Boost ライブラリへの統合により、Boost.Process は、実行のための堅牢なクロスプラットフォーム ソリューションを提供します。 C の外部プロセス。ただし、ライブラリの古いバージョンはまだオンラインで入手できるため、使用する際には注意が必要な場合があることに注意してください。
以上がBoost.Process は公式の Boost ライブラリです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。